Sets options for defining compartments within an entire ship.

Volume Properties

Displays the Properties dialog, which allows you to set properties for the volumes that you are placing. See Compartment Properties Dialog, Ship Zone Properties Dialog, or Void Space Properties Dialog.

Finish

Generates the defined volumes and exits the command.

Plate Filter

Restricts the selection of plates or grids to one of the following types:

  • Grid Planes and Plates - All plate systems, grid planes, and reference planes.

  • All Plate Systems - All plate systems.

  • Grid Planes - All grid planes and reference planes.

  • Water Tight Plates - Plate systems with the Tightness property defined as Water Tight.

  • Air Tight Plates - Plate systems with the Tightness property defined as Air Tight.

  • Oil Tight Plates - Plate systems with the Tightness property defined as Oil Tight.

  • Non Tight plates - Plate systems with the Tightness property defined as Non-Tight.

  • More - Opens the Select Filter dialog, where you can define a custom filter. As an example, you can restrict selection to the reference planes of one coordinate system when multiple coordinate systems exist in the model. See Select Filter Dialog in the Common Help and Create a filter for a grid system.

Reject Selected Volumes/Surfaces

Removes the selected volumes or surfaces.

Accept Selected Volumes/Surfaces

Accepts the selected volumes or surfaces.

Name

Displays the default name for the volume (as dictated by the active name rule), and allows you to type a different name, if needed.

Type

Specifies the type of volume. Selecting More opens the Select Volume Dialog from which you can select a type.

Space folder

Allows you to assign the new volumes to a folder in the space hierarchy. See Create a space folder.
